    • Avoid Jump Cuts. A jump cut is when there’s a visible cut between two pieces of footage, but the scene remains relatively the same. If you spend time watching videos on YouTube, you’ve most likely seen this before.
    • Use Relevant B-Roll. One great way to avoid jump cuts is to use B-roll footage instead. B-roll is defined as supplemental or alternative footage that’s intercut with your main shots.
    • Cut on Motion. You may think a cut is a cut, but not all cuts are created equal. One of the goals of editing is to make the viewing experience so engaging that the audience forgets they’re watching a film.
    • The 180° Rule. The 180° rule usually applies to scenes where there is a dialogue between two or more people. It does, however, require you to have shot your material properly in advance!
